Kansas City Tops Detroit 12-2 - Recap
Kansas City scored early and often on Saturday, sprinting to a lead and into double figures with a 12-2 win over Detroit.
Kansas City was an underdog by +100 and came through for bettors backing them. The game went OVER the consensus closing total of 8.5.
Jonathan Heasley earned the victory for the Royals, throwing 7 innings of work, striking out 2, walking 2, and allowing 8 hits and 2 earned runs. That effort was supported by 4 RBIs from Kyle Isbel in the win.
Detroit's starting pitcher Michael Pineda worked 4 innings, giving up 6 hits and 5 earned runs while striking out 3 in the loss. They got 2 hits from Tucker Barnhart in a losing cause.
The battle of the bats favored Kansas City as they had 15 hits, while Detroit only had 8.
